In an era where cyber threats are evolving at an unprecedented pace, the partnership between BioCatch, a leader in behavioral biometrics, and Alloy, a prominent identity decisioning platform, marks a significant advancement in identity risk management. This collaboration seeks to enhance security measures for financial institutions and other sectors by integrating behavioral biometrics into their identity verification processes. This article explores the implications and potential benefits of this partnership for global security frameworks.

BioCatch has established itself as a pioneer in behavioral biometrics, a technology that analyzes the unique patterns in human behavior to authenticate users. Unlike traditional biometrics, such as fingerprint or facial recognition, behavioral biometrics focuses on the subtle nuances of user behavior, such as keystroke dynamics, mouse movements, and even the way a user holds their device. This approach provides an additional layer of security that is difficult for cybercriminals to replicate or bypass.

Alloy, on the other hand, is renowned for its identity decisioning platform that helps organizations manage customer onboarding, transaction monitoring, and fraud prevention. By leveraging data from various sources, Alloy enables its clients to make informed decisions about identity verification and risk management. The integration of BioCatch's behavioral biometrics into Alloy's platform is poised to enhance the accuracy and reliability of identity verification processes.

The partnership between these two companies comes at a critical time when digital transformation is reshaping the global economy. As businesses and consumers increasingly rely on digital channels for transactions, the risk of identity theft and fraud has escalated. According to a report by the Federal Trade Commission, identity theft cases in the United States alone increased by 45% in the past year. Such statistics underscore the urgent need for robust identity risk management solutions.

By incorporating behavioral biometrics, organizations can achieve a more comprehensive understanding of user behavior, helping to identify anomalies and potential threats in real-time. This technology is not only effective in preventing unauthorized access but also enhances the user experience by reducing the need for intrusive verification steps. Users can enjoy seamless access to services without compromising on security.

The global context highlights the necessity of such advancements. Cybercrime remains a significant threat to financial stability, with global losses estimated to reach $10.5 trillion annually by 2025, according to Cybersecurity Ventures. The collaboration between BioCatch and Alloy represents a proactive step towards mitigating these risks by fortifying identity verification systems.

Financial institutions, in particular, stand to benefit significantly from this integration. With stringent regulatory requirements and increasing consumer expectations, banks and other financial services can leverage this technology to enhance their compliance frameworks and build trust with their customers. By accurately verifying identities and detecting fraudulent activities, these institutions can protect their assets and reputation.

Moreover, the integration of behavioral biometrics into identity risk management is expected to influence other sectors beyond finance. Industries such as healthcare, e-commerce, and telecommunications can adopt similar strategies to safeguard sensitive information and enhance operational security. The versatility of behavioral biometrics makes it a valuable tool across various domains.

In conclusion, the partnership between BioCatch and Alloy represents a significant milestone in the evolution of identity risk management. By integrating cutting-edge behavioral biometrics into Alloy's identity decisioning platform, the collaboration offers a sophisticated solution to the growing challenges of identity verification and fraud prevention. As cyber threats continue to evolve, such innovative approaches are essential for safeguarding digital ecosystems and ensuring trust in digital transactions worldwide.
